In 1718, Prince Alden entered the world in Duxbury, Massachusetts, USA, born to Andrew Alden And Lydia Stanford. Prince Alden married Mary Mason Alden, and had children including Andrew Stanford Alden, Lydia Alden, Mason Fitch Alden. Prince Alden passed away in 1804 in Meshoppen, Wyoming County, Pennsylvania, United States of America.
